Plumbing and Space Needs
Before diving into your shower remodel, it's important to analyze your plumbing and room requirements to guarantee a smooth installation.
Start by examining the existing plumbing arrangement. You'll require to recognize where the water lines and drainpipe lie and whether they can support your new shower layout. If you're taking into consideration moving fixtures, you could call for expert help to prevent costly errors.
Next, measure the room. Ensure your new shower fits conveniently within your bathroom design without overcrowding.
Think about headroom, particularly if you're opting for a taller shower or additional attributes like shelves.
Lastly, consider access for cleaning and upkeep.
